About the World Headquarters

Located in Silver Spring, Maryland, since 1989, the church headquarters building, known as the General Conference of Seventh-day Adventists, houses and supports the administration of one of the world's fastest growing churches.

The church purchased 26 acres of land in 1969 as an option for their future needs. The land was part of a farm owned by a Colonel Connelly and was beyond the major urban areas at the time. The old headquarters had been located in Takoma Park, Maryland, since 1904 and the growing needs of the church had resulted in a mix of old buildings, additions to buildings and newer buildings, all squeezed into what had become a crowded urban area. In addition, the street in front of the old General Conference building was the boundary between Washington, D.C. and Maryland and consequently some buildings had a Maryland address and others were in Washington.

All of this was solved with a single, modern building located on Connelly's land eight miles north of the historic location. The opening took place in October of 1989 and the retired Colonel Connelly cut the ribbon. His family still owns the property across from the General Conference.

This new headquarters encloses 300,000 square feet, houses nearly 800 employees and places all the departments and functions of the headquarters in one building. It features four levels, a light-filled atrium, a 1000-seat auditorium, spacious cafeteria and plenty of meeting spaces for the committee functions of the church. It has become a much-visited tour destination for church members from around the world and the community is brought in for special meetings, concerts and events. One of the most recognized events is the Walk Through Bethlehem, an interactive drama that transforms the atrium into the village of Bethlehem on the night Christ was born. With nearly 200 General Conference employees and community volunteers as actors and production crew, the drama draws thousands of visitors over several nights each Christmas season. The General Conference building also houses the headquarters for the North American Division, one of the 13 world divisions, and is home to several other church institutions, including the Adventist Development and Relief Agency (ADRA International), Home Study InternationalGriggs University (the distance-learning school), and Adventist Risk Management, the insurance company for the church.
